In this type of sensor 3 cables arrive, an orange and must have 8 volts with the switch on, another is black with blue and is earth, the other is a gray with black and must have 5 volts disconnected from the sensor. When connecting and approaching and removing it from something metàlico from the bottom, the output voltage of 5 to zero volts must vary, but usually the connector of that sensor fails a lot.
